England, 1932: Grace Hamblin, the beekeeper's daughter, knows her place and her future, until her father dies.

She's alone, except for one man who she just can't shake from her thoughts - Massachusetts, 1973: Grace's daughter Trixie Valentine is in love.

But when he has to go home to England, he promises to come back, if she will wait for him.

Both mother and daughter are searching for love and happiness, unaware of the secrets that bind them.
